Momentary dropouts in WI-FI signal from R510s every 1-2 minutes

clay_coleman
New Contributor

Hi, 

We have 2x R510 APs (one upstairs/one downstairs) and my wife's colleagues kept telling her she was dropping out momentarily every minute or so on TEAMS video calls.  We've replicated this on Google Meet and Zoom also.  Finally, we ran an ethernet cable directly from the Ruckus switch and that solved the issue.  We also notice that our Wi-Fi TV (used with Dish Network) has momentary dropouts during all programming.  This happens about every 1-2 minutes.  Is there a diagnosis for this (i.e. firmware update etc.).  The units were installed in Aug 2018 in a new Lennar home.

If there was a blackout or power outage and the switch reboot because of that, most possible your switch starts running the wrong code which we call ‘routing code’ this is a know issue.

 

Vsquez_Fer_0-1670003737280.png

 

An identifier of this problem is that it comes out as Switch-Router in the unleashed dashboard.

There we are going to see 2 important things the

MAC address: Physical address of the device this never changes

The IP address is a logical address assigned by your local router (ISP) to the device (this can change and may not be the same as the one shown on the dashboard)

1- To fix this issue, we must identify the IP address of the switch 'currently'

-We can try the IP address that shows in the dashboard copy and paste it in the URL if that redirects you to the login page for the ICX-7150-C12P that is the correct one if not.

2-Once we identified the IP address of the switch proceed to access remote to the device 'command Line' 

How to remotely access to 'ICX 7150-12P' or 'access points' "Network devices"

https://community.ruckuswireless.com/t5/RUCKUS-Support-for-Lennar-Homes/How-to-remotely-access-to-IC...

If you can access to the Command line should look like this:

ICX7150-C12 Router>

3-Here is a quick guide to understand how to fix the 'routing code issue' but basically you need only need to run the following commands once you are on the command line 'CLI' 

Note: Hit Enter to accept each command

enable

copy flash flash secondary 

boot system flash secondary yes 

example: 

ICX7150-24P Router>enable (hit enter to accept the command)
ICX7150-24P Router#copy flash flash secondary (hit enter to accept the command and wait: until the flash finished )
ICX7150-24P Router#boot system flash secondary yes ( hit enter to accept the command  : the switch will reboot )
